UNI-STAR 60<br />
Foreword<br />
The UNI-STAR 60 fuselage <strong>kit</strong> complements the UNI-EXPERT- Mechanics or Uni-Mechanics<br />
2000 to form an elegant helicopter of open construction which is as suitable for beginner’s<br />
training as it is for unlimited aerobatics and the extreme style of flying known as "3-D".<br />
The lightweight vacuum-moulded fuselage fairing for the mechanics is mounted on rubber<br />
grommets for optimum vibration suppression, and it can be fitted and removed quickly and<br />
simply. This makes for excellent accessibility to the radio control components and mechanics<br />
for checking and maintenance. The black eloxided tail boom is amply braced by means of two<br />
long CFRP struts, and can be replaced extremely quickly and straightforwardly if damaged. The<br />
boom’s length has been chosen with two factors in mind: to ensure that the beginner can learn<br />
the basic flying skills with short, low-cost wooden blades, and to allow the expert to indulge in<br />
unlimited "3-D" aerobatics by fitting longer symmetrical-section GRP or CFRP rotor blades.<br />
With its long skid tubes the landing gear provides a stable base for the helicopter, and the<br />
system is designed in such a way that the main rotor shaft is vertical when the model is on the<br />
ground. This makes it much easier to take-off and land the model accurately. Sets of wider<br />
reinforced skid bars are available for initial training under <strong>Order</strong> <strong>No</strong>. 4447.106 and <strong>4451</strong>.14.<br />
An electric version of the UNI-STAR 60, named „TRAINER UNI-E“, is available under <strong>Order</strong> <strong>No</strong>.<br />
4457 as a complete helicopter <strong>kit</strong>. While the mechanics is different the body <strong>kit</strong> is identical.<br />
Therefore this manual covers the body of the „TRAINER UNI-E“ as well; differences to the<br />
normal Version are mentioned in the text.<br />
Specification<br />
Length excl. rotor approx. 1414 mm<br />
Width excl. rotor approx. 240 mm<br />
Height approx.<br />
430 mm<br />
Rotor Ø range 1410...1550 mm<br />
All-up weight min. approx. 4000 g<br />
